Web Portals Submitted by: Louies Marc Agojo Kathleen Richelle Lubi BSIT 4-2 Web Portals * A Web portal or Public portal refers to a website or service that offers a broad array of resources and services‚ such as e-mail‚ forums‚ search engines‚ and online shopping malls. The first Web portals were online services‚ such as AOL‚ that provided access to the Web‚ but by now most of the traditional search engines have transformed themselves into Web portals to attract and keep a larger audience

Executive Summary The term “New Age Technologies” is commonly associated with web applications that facilitate interactive information sharing‚ interoperability‚ user-centered design‚ and collaboration on the World Wide Web. To be more specific it consists of the Web 2.0 applications. A Web 2.0 site allows its users to interact with each other as contributors to the website’s content‚ in contrast to websites where users are limited to the passive viewing of information that is provided to them.
